General Professional Responsibilities
The responsibilities of a teacher will include the following tasks:
- Planning and delivering lessons, which involves preparing courses, assigning and grading work, and assessing, recording, and reporting on student development, progress, and achievements in line with the school's policies and standards.
- Using data to inform classroom instruction, monitoring student progress, and implementing timely interventions as required.
- Preparing students for public examinations, assessing their readiness, recording and reporting assessments, and participating in meetings related to the management of public examinations.
- Engaging with parents through consultations, including writing reports.
- Participating in Parents’ Evenings and Open Evenings.
- Maintaining discipline and order within the classroom.
- Attending departmental meetings and Open Evenings.
- Collaborating with colleagues to shape departmental policy, implement curricular initiatives, and develop programs of study and assessment methods.
- Assisting with administrative and organizational tasks to ensure the smooth operation of the department.
- Staying updated on curriculum innovations, participating in CPD opportunities, and contributing to personal professional growth.
- Collaborating with support teachers in the classroom.
- Taking on responsibilities for monitoring and supporting new teachers when necessary.
- Assigning work for classes during anticipated absences and providing assignments for absent colleagues as needed.
- Leading a specific area of the curriculum, administration, curriculum innovation, or special projects.
- Performing additional tasks as reasonably assigned by the Head of Department.
- Familiarizing oneself with the DSIB inspection framework and the standards for outstanding teaching and learning in the UAE.
- Supporting UAE initiatives and cultural expectations.
